Technical Specifications

Chemical Name: Didecyldimethylammonium Chloride
CAS Number: 7173-51-5
EINECS Number: 230-525-2
Active Matter Content: 79-81%
Physical State: Clear to pale yellow liquid
Density (20°C): 0.93-0.98 g/cm³
Molecular Weight: 362.0 g/mol
pH (1% solution): 6.0-8.0
Viscosity (25°C): 20-80 cP
Surface Tension: 25-30 mN/m (0.1% solution)
Antimicrobial Efficacy: Broad spectrum biocide
Contact Time: 30 seconds to 10 minutes
Stability Range: pH 5-9, temp 5-50°C
Solubility: Freely soluble in water
Biodegradability: Readily biodegradable (OECD 301B)
Packaging Options: 25kg, 200kg drums, IBC tanks

Safety Information

Quaternary ammonium compound that can cause skin and eye irritation. Handle with appropriate protective equipment including chemical-resistant gloves, safety goggles, and protective clothing. Use in well-ventilated areas and avoid prolonged skin contact.

Irritant
Eye Irritation
Skin Irritation

Storage & Handling

Store in original containers in a cool, dry, well-ventilated area away from incompatible materials. Keep containers tightly closed and protect from freezing. Use corrosion-resistant storage equipment and ensure proper ventilation systems.

Cool storage (5-35°C)
Adequate ventilation required
Original containers only
Protect from freezing
